Output e4bbda54ce1829b160c419302e42bc707a8cb66ea9f226e748d94d1673ea6de1:4

value
89057
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a30d850b916db8b46ed3fefb2b52b96a6f33224 OP_EQUAL
address
3EHhgppAD148LCAHosjcMQjggT8HmZGyTZ
transaction
e4bbda54ce1829b160c419302e42bc707a8cb66ea9f226e748d94d1673ea6de1